Can you own a car without a license in Canada?
In order to be able to own a car in Canada you need three things, each contingent on the preceding ones: A driver’s licence – probably Canadian. A valid car insurance policy (not possible without a licence) Vehicle registration (not possible without insurance)
Can I own a vehicle without a license?
In the U.S., there is no law that requires you to have a driver’s license to buy a car. However, there are aspects of the process before and after the purchase that could prove challenging to someone without a license.
Can you put a car in your name without a license in Ontario?
To register a vehicle and get a permit and licence plate, you need: your Ontario driver’s licence or your registrant identification number ( RIN ), if you do not have a driver’s licence.

Can a car be registered in one name and insured in another Canada?
The answer is yes, you do have to be the registered vehicle owner. However, a registered owner can give permission to a driver to speak and set up a policy on their behalf. A signed Letter Of Authorization is required, stating that the driver can speak for, and purchase a policy, on the owner’s behalf.
Can someone else register my car for me in Ontario?
Third party must present identification that is acceptable, original, valid and includes full legal name, date of birth and signature. For a list of acceptable identification, visit the acceptable identity documents on the ServiceOntario website.

Can cameras check insurance?
Police can easily tell if a vehicle is insured using Automatic Number Plate Recognition (ANPR) cameras that instantaneously read number plates and check them against the database of insured vehicles at the Motor Insurance Database (MID).

What happens if you drive without a license in Canada?
It’s an offence punishable by a $500 fine and up to six months in jail for a first offence.
Is it illegal to drive around without a license?
Driving without a license is illegal in every state, but most states differentiate between operating a vehicle without a valid driver’s license and driving a vehicle without proof of a driver’s license (such as when a driver fails to physically carry their valid driver’s license).

What happens if you get caught driving on a provisional license?
Put simply, you’re breaking the law. It’s illegal to drive on a provisional licence without a qualified driver beside you. If you are caught, you’ll receive a fine and penalty points. For new drivers, that could mean an instant ban as soon as you’ve passed your test.
